King is the fourth solo album by the German rapper Kollegah . It was released on May 9, 2014 via the Düsseldorf label Selfmade Records .

background

In 2013 Kollegah released the album Jung, brutal, gutaussehend 2 together with Farid Bang . This reached number 1 in the German , Austrian and Swiss album charts and was widely received. Kollegah began working on King while the collaboration album was being marketed . According to Kollegah, the success of Jung, brutal, good-looking 2 was tantamount to a “ liberation ” that allowed him to let his creativity flow. This resembled the way he worked at the beginning of his musical activity. Stylistically, the album represents a departure from Bossaura and is comparable to the “pimp tapes”. After Kollegah had written the first lyrics, the studio recordings began, from which a first version of the album emerged in the summer of 2013. In the following months, pieces of the album were revised or exchanged and additional verses from guest rappers were won. In the course of the creation process, Kollegah was also actively involved in the production, for example through the selection of the samples.

On November 4, 2013 Kollegah announced the album title King in the course of the release of the song Calm Before the Storm . The title is directed, among other things, against the rapper Kool Savas , who calls himself the "King of Rap". Kollegah explained that Savas switched from “ freestyle to screaming ” in his lecture and sold this “ as a rap revelation ”. For this reason he no longer wants to tolerate the designation Savas' as the "King of Rap". At the end of January, April 25, 2014 was initially announced as the release date. The date was later postponed to May 9, 2014. The delay was justified with the review of the JBG-2 DVD included in the Limited Deluxe Edition by the voluntary self-regulation of the film industry . The album cover was presented on February 8, 2014.

Guest Posts

Genetics (2013)

For King , Kollegah recorded pieces together with hip-hop musicians Farid Bang , Favorite , Casper , Game and Genetikk . He had previously worked with Favorite and Genetikk, who, like Kollegah, are under contract with Selfmade Records . A collaboration with Casper was originally planned for the album Bossaura , but could not be implemented in the end. Kollegah stated in an interview that a collaboration with Casper " didn't fit the album in retrospect ". From his point of view, Casper is a “ technically unbelievably good rapper ” who is characterized by a “ unique voice ”. Casper was also featured on Kollegah's first pimp tape. Farid Bang appeared more often on Kollegah songs through their joint albums Jung, brutal, gutaussehend (2009) and Jung, brutal, gutaussehend 2 (2013). With Game , an American rapper is represented for the first time on Kollegah's fourth album. In the past, according to Kollegah, there were more " someone from the B-League of Dipset " on albums by German rappers. However, a “ top feature ” never emerged. Since American contributions usually seem like “ foreign bodies ”, only The Game, whose music he admires, came into question for him. The rapper was contacted via Self- Made Records founder Elvir Omerbegovic .

Versions

King was released in two CD and one vinyl versions as well as a digital release. In addition to the Standard Edition, which in addition to the tracks also contains a King DVD on which the creation process of the album is shown, a Limited Deluxe Edition was released in the form of a box set. In addition to the album, this contains a DVD for the JBG-2 tour (which was renamed "Kollegah & Farid Bang On Tour" due to the indexing of the album), an exclusive t-shirt, a poster and a sticker. The record appeared as a gold-colored double vinyl.

Commercial win

Just three days after publication, Selfmade Records announced that King had achieved gold status in Germany for over 100,000 units sold within 24 hours. A GfK analysis confirmed the label's statements. Accordingly, Kollegah positioned itself with King with over 160,000 units sold in the first week of sales, directly at number one in the German charts . The album also went straight to number one in Austria and Switzerland and, according to Selfmade Records, also achieved gold status in the first week. After four weeks and three days, more than 200,000 units were sold and thus achieved platinum status. By mid-March 2016, 300,000 albums had been sold, with which King was awarded triple gold in Germany.

In the week the album was released, 18 of the 20 album tracks also made it into the German single charts. "King" is the album with the strongest influence on the single charts of all time and Kollegah is the German interpreter with the most songs in the single charts at the same time. Only Michael Jackson had more titles in the top 100 after his death.

A Spotify announcement said that King had been streamed more than three million times in just two days, setting a new streaming record for Germany, Austria and Switzerland. Furthermore, with King , Kollegah positioned himself as the first German artist to top the Spotify album charts, which are updated daily. According to Selfmade Records, the album King was streamed almost 11 million times in the first week of sales.
